MFC - 打开执行文件 ShellExecute( hWnd: HWND; {指定父窗口句柄} Operation: PChar; {指定动作, 譬如: open、print} FileName: PChar; {指定要打开的文件或程序} Parameters: PChar; {给要打开的程序指定参数; 如果打开的是文件这里应该是 nil} Directory: PChar; {缺省目录} ShowCmd: Integer {打开选项...
CFilefile("mfc.txt",CFile::modeRead); DWORD filelenth; filelenth=file.GetLength(); char* pBuf=new char[filelenth+1]; pBuf[filelenth]=0; file.Read(pBuf,filelenth); MessageBox(pBuf); file.Close(); delete pBuf; 二、文件的打开和保存 文件的打开和保存会弹出文件打开和保存对话框,所以要用到...
让用户选择文件进行打开和存储操作时,就要用到文件打开/保存对话框。MFC的类CFileDialog用于实现这种功能。使用CFileDialog声明一个对象时,第一个BOOL型参数用于指定文件的打开或保存,当为TRUE时将构造一个文件打开对话框,为FALSE时构造一个文件保存对话框。 在构造CFileDialog对象时,如果在参数中指定了OFN_ALLOWMULTISELECT...
有关流和名字对象的详细信息,请参阅“MFC 参考”中的 COleStreamFile 以及Windows SDK 中的 IStream 和IMoniker。继承层次结构CObjectCFileCOleStreamFileCMonikerFile要求标头:afxole.hCMonikerFile::Close调用此函数以分离和释放流,并释放名字对象。复制 virtual void Close(); 备注...
读写操作文件mfc关于文件打开保存 MFC和C++关于文件的读写操作以及文件的打开和保存 通过近来的学习,总结一下关于C++开发中文件的读写操作以及文件的打开和保存的方法。 一、文件的读写操作: (1)C语言对文件的读写操作 在C语言中,对文件的读写操作是用FILE结构体和常用的对文件操作的函数实现的,下面总结一下C语...
MFC打开文件夹对话框 在BROWSEINFO中ulFlags中的,BIF_NEWDIALOGSTYLE表示开启文件对话框左下角的"新建文件夹"选项. 一个亲测有效的打开文件夹的例子: voidCFileDialogDemoDlg::OnBnClickedButtonImport() {//TODO: Add your control notification handler code hereHWND hwnd= GetSafeHwnd();//得到窗口句柄CString file...
CFileDialog 不会为您打开/保存文件,它只为您提供一个对话框,让用户确定文件应保存在何处,以及是否保存。应将 DoModal() 的返回值与 IDOK 进行比较。从对话框的成员函数中,您可以获取用户选择的路径和文件名。 R 复制 CFileDialog filedlg(true); if (IDOK == filedlg.DoModal()) { auto strFilePath =...
在Windows上,感觉使用CreateFile系列函数比较正宗,得仔细看看 msdn, 每次写一个(void*)的数据块到文件,很通用。 4,在mfc中使用CFile 这个很少用。不清楚,可能很方便。本篇文章来源于:开发学院http://edu.原文链接:http://edu./2009/1021/16577.php
CFile::shareExclusive以独占方式打开这个文件,不允许其它进程读写这个文件。如果文件已经在其它程序或当前程序以其他方式打开来进行读写,将返回失败。 · CFile::shareCompat这个标志在32位的MFC中无效。 · CFile::typeText设置成对回车换行对有特殊处理的文本模式(仅用在派生类中)。· CFile::typeBinary设置二进制模...
56.MFC控件之文件列表CMFCShellListCtrl是MFC入门开发课程--零基础学好MFC使用C++编写windows应用的第56集视频,该合集共计79集,视频收藏或关注UP主,及时了解更多相关视频内容。